Back on August 10, the Celebrity Apprentice host-turned-wannabe dictator spoke to donors at a fundraising dinner. This was just a month after the alleged assassination attempt in Butler, Pennsylvania. While Trump wasn’t injured, people in the crowd were. A firefighter named Corey Comperatore was killed.

Trump was working the room, making jokes, according to audio just obtained by the Guardian. And he decided to make one about Corey’s widow, Helen. He told the donors he had spoken to her, telling her she’d “get millions of dollars” after what happened to her beloved husband. Trump quipped:

“But the woman, the wife, this beautiful woman, I handed her the check — we handed her the check — and she said, ‘This is so nice, and I appreciate it, but I’d much rather have my husband.’ Now, I know some of the women in this room wouldn’t say the same.”
